The Story Behind Sightglass Coffee
Sightglass Coffee was founded by brothers Justin and Jerad Morrison in 2009. Inspired by their deep love for coffee and the process behind it, they started roasting beans in a small warehouse in San Francisco’s SoMa (South of Market) district.
Their goal wasn’t just to serve coffee — it was to create a space where people could appreciate coffee at every level: taste, process, sourcing, and craftsmanship. The name “Sightglass” refers to the small window on coffee roasting machines that allows roasters to monitor the color and texture of the beans — a perfect symbol of the transparency and care that defines this brand.
A Unique Café Environment
One of the most remarkable things about Sightglass Coffee San Francisco is its location at 270 7th Street. The flagship store occupies a two-level, 7,000-square-foot warehouse that has been transformed into a modern, stylish café.
Industrial Elegance
Exposed brick walls, high ceilings, steel beams, and large windows give the space an open, airy feel. The design blends industrial aesthetics with cozy comfort, creating a welcoming environment where you can relax, work, or meet friends.
Whether you’re seated at the upstairs mezzanine or downstairs at the bar, you get a full view of the roasting process — a treat for those curious about how their coffee is made.
A Coffee Bar That’s More Than Just Coffee
The flagship location also features an affogato bar, which blends coffee with house-made ice cream, making it a favorite stop for those who enjoy a sweet twist with their caffeine. Sightglass also offers a range of pastries, baked goods, and small-batch specialty drinks like seasonal cold brews, herbal teas, and single-origin espresso.

Small-Batch Roasting
Sightglass roasts all of its beans in small batches, which allows for greater control over quality and flavor. Their in-house roasting ensures each cup is fresh and rich in flavor.
You can actually see the roasting process at their flagship store, as the large Probat roaster sits at the heart of the café.
Direct Trade Sourcing
The company works directly with farmers and producers across the globe. By cutting out the middlemen, Sightglass ensures fair wages for growers and builds long-term, meaningful relationships with coffee farms.
This also means they can trace every bean back to its origin, ensuring quality and sustainability.
Single-Origin Focus
Rather than creating generic blends, Sightglass highlights the unique qualities of single-origin beans. From the floral and fruity notes of Ethiopian coffees to the chocolatey richness of Colombian beans, each origin tells its own story through flavor.
